§ 9104. — 9104. (Amended by Stats. 2007, Ch. 159, Sec. 5.)

California·Code PROB Probate Code - PROB·Div. 7. DIVISION 7. ADMINISTRATION OF ESTATES OF DECEDENTS·Part 4. PART 4. CREDITOR CLAIMS·Ch. 3. CHAPTER 3. Time for Filing Claims
(a)Subject to subdivision (b), if a claim is filed within the time provided in this chapter, the creditor may later amend or revise the claim. The amendment or revision shall be filed in the same manner as the claim.
(b)An amendment or revision may not be made to increase the amount of the claim after the time for filing a claim has expired. An amendment or revision to specify the amount of a claim that, at the time of filing, was not due, was contingent, or was not yet ascertainable, is not an increase in the amount of the claim within the meaning of this subdivision.
(c)An amendment or revision may not be made for any purpose after the earlier of the following times:
(1)The time the court makes an order for final distribution of the estate.
